Chapter 1383: Resolving the Misunderstanding


Sunlight shone through the gla.s.s of the French window and was cast on the two of them as they slept soundly in each other’s arms. Gu Junling lifted his heavy eyelids open as his brain began to sober up. He tried to keep his eyes open, only to have the bright sunlight blind his eyes.


“Yes!” He grunted in a bid to extend his hand to rub his throbbing forehead.


His arm sunk and he subconsciously raised his head to see that Zhou Tianyu was hugging his arm, all curled up beside him while sleeping soundly. He instantly got a great shock.


He was extremely flabbergasted and was scared soulless.


The memories of the past night seemed to have drowned him.


After finding out that Zhou Tianyu was going to go abroad, he felt extremely miserable and decided to drown his sorrows in alcohol. For some reason, he called Wen Xinya and aired his grievances. However, he could not remember what happened afterward.


He clearly remembered having a long dream.


In the dream, Zhou Tianyu poured her feelings out to him and whispered sweet nothings to him. He then decided to get intimate with her out of a moment of agitation. Due to the fact that the dream was extremely pleasant, he could remember every detail.


Could it be that it was real and not just a dream?


He had gotten intimate with Zhou Tianyu in a drunken stupor.


The thought of it made Gu Junling panic as he was at a complete loss for what to do.


At this moment, Zhou Tianyu woke up and opened her eyes, only to make eye contact with a pair of s.h.i.+fty and fl.u.s.tered eyes. The memories of last night hit her like a wave and she immediately turned hot and red, not daring to look at him anymore.


Her avoidance made Gu Junling’s heart sink to rock bottom. He frantically tried to explain, “Tian… Tianyu, I’m sorry. I had too much to drink last night. It… it… was all my fault.”


Gu Junling had no idea how to explain himself at all. It was a matter of fact that he had hurt Zhou Tianyu and no amount of explanation could give him an excuse for what he had done. He could not bring himself to make an excuse and pretend that nothing had happened.


He was filled with fear because Zhou Tianyu had never accepted him before and had always been avoiding him, so much that she even decided to go overseas. Zhou Tianyu obviously wouldn’t forgive me for what I have done to her in a drunken stupor, he thought.


Sensing the fear in his voice, Zhou Tianyu said shyly and morosely, “Junling, I… ”


Gu Junling hugged Zhou Tianyu agitatedly and lowered his pride to plead with her. “Tianyu, it was my fault. I shouldn’t have done those horrible things to you after I got drunk. I’m worse than a beast. Now that things have come to this, there’s nothing else for me to say. I’m begging you, please don’t leave me. Give me a chance. I’ll love you and dote on you. Don’t go overseas, alright?”


Gu Junling could not be bothered about his pride and dignity anymore. He was the one who had hurt Zhou Tianyu and he hoped that she could give him a chance and forgive him. He didn’t want the matter to cause them to grow distant.


Zhou Tianyu hugged Gu Junling and asked with a sigh, “Do you think you only did that to me because you were drunk?”


Zhou Tianyu felt extremely sad to see how cautious the usually prideful and dignified Gu Junling was around her.


I shouldn’t have done that to Gu Junling.


He’s so innocent and he doesn’t know what the Zhou Family is going through at all. Yet, he had to accept my avoidance and my cold rejection. I was really cruel to Junling.


Gu Junling dared not look at Zhou Tianyu at all. He said in despair, “If you insist on going overseas… shall I go overseas together with you?”


He had loved Zhou Tianyu for more than a decade and it had already become a habit of his to be around her all the time, and loving her had already become a part of his life. He had never thought of giving up on her before, perhaps because he felt indignant or he simply loved her too much. He was willing to do everything he could for Zhou Tianyu.


“Silly, I did it willingly,” said Zhou Tianyu, whose eyes turned watery as she began tearing up. Gu Junling was not good at wooing girls at all and in fact, he was rather timid when it came to relations.h.i.+ps. Despite being a blockhead, she could still feel his genuineness and was touched by him.


Greatly taken aback, Gu Junling stared at Zhou Tianyu blankly and asked, “What… what did you say?”


Did I hear wrongly?


Am I hallucinating?


Seeing his dumbfoundedness, Zhou Tianyu burst into laughter and said, “I said I was willing to get intimate with you last night. Gu Junling, I love you and I want to be with you. I can’t bear to let go of you at all.”


She didn’t want to hurt Gu Junling anymore and she would be harming him even further if she were to insist on leaving. She couldn’t do without him either and felt that there would be no point in living without him. In that case, what was the point in her leaving?


She decided to face everything with Gu Junling, regardless of what happened.


Gu Junling was bewildered and shocked and speechless, feeling as if he was in a dream. “Are… are you serious? You’re not lying to me, right? I’m not dreaming, am I?”


Tianyu actually said that she loves me and wants to be together with me. She even said that she can’t let me go. I guess I must be dreaming. This isn’t real. But… if it’s a dream, I’d rather not wake up at all.


Zhou Tianyu burst into laughter again. For the first time, she discovered that Gu Junling was actually really adorable. She pinched his arm.


Gu Junling winced in pain.


“Does it hurt?” Zhou Tianyu asked with joy and tears in her eyes.


Gu Junling hurriedly said, “It doesn’t hurt, not at all!”


Even if it hurt greatly, he wouldn’t admit it.


Zhou Tianyu pinched him again and asked, “So it doesn’t hurt at all?”


He wailed so loudly and yet he said it doesn’t hurt. He’s just asking for it.


Gu Junling began to shriek loudly. “Ah… it hurts, be gentler…”


He agreed with the old saying of women being the most vicious. For some reason, he felt extremely comfortable and thrilled whenever Zhou Tianyu pinched him.


He suspected if he was into masochism.


Zhou Tianyu asked tearfully, “Does it feel real now? Do you still feel like you’re dreaming?”


Gu Junling was stunned beyond words.
